Definition and Conceptual Foundation

Cryptocurrencies can be succinctly defined as digital or virtual currencies that leverage cryptography for security. This makes them difficult to counterfeit, which is a noteworthy feature compared to traditional currencies. The innovation lies in blockchain technology, a distributed ledger that records all transactions across a network, ensuring transparency and security.

Being decentralized means that cryptocurrencies are not reliant on any central authority, such as a government or financial institution. This feature allows for greater autonomy for users, yet raises questions around regulation and security. Each cryptocurrency operates on its own set of rules, governed by protocols which dictate how transactions are processed and validated.

Historical Context

The history of cryptocurrencies is relatively brief but profoundly impactful. It all began with Bitcoin, which was introduced back in 2009 by an anonymous entity known as Satoshi Nakamoto. Bitcoin was the first implementation of blockchain technology and was designed as a peer-to-peer electronic cash system, aiming to eliminate the need for a trusted third party.

Since then, the crypto landscape has evolved dramatically. Following Bitcoin, various other cryptocurrencies emerged, including Ethereum in 2015, which brought smart contracts to the forefront, enabling automated execution of agreements without intermediaries. This set off a wave of innovations and investigations into the potential applications of blockchain beyond just currency.

As the interest continued to soar, new coins and tokens flooded the market, each aiming to solve different problems or offer unique functionalities. Today, the cryptocurrency market encompasses thousands of digital currencies, each representing different projects, ideas, and technologies.

Coins vs Tokens

Definition of Coins

Coins are typically native digital currencies that run on their own blockchain. A key characteristic of coins is their ability to function as a means of exchange, similar to traditional money. Bitcoin, for instance, was created as a decentralized digital currency intended for peer-to-peer transactions. This provides a tangible alternative to fiat currencies, considered a beneficial choice for those wary of inflation or unstable economies. Coins usually are also heavily invested in the ecosystem's transaction validation mechanisms, offering security through mining or staking. However, they may also pose risks such as regulatory scrutiny or market volatility.

Definition of Tokens

Tokens, on the other hand, exist on existing blockchains and serve various functions depending on their underlying protocols. They can represent assets, stakes or even specific rights within a project. This diversity oftentimes makes them a popular choice for decentralized applications (dApps) as they bring utility beyond just currency. A unique feature of tokens is their ability to facilitate ICOs (Initial Coin Offerings), where startups can raise funds by offering tokens in exchange for established cryptocurrencies. However, their reliance on other networks makes them potentially vulnerable to those blockchains' issues, which can complicate their functions.

Examples

When it comes to typical examples, Bitcoin and Litecoin are representative of coins, while Ethereum's tokens like Uniswap and Chainlink epitomize utility tokens. These examples underscore the breadth of possibilities each category offers to users. Coins, like Bitcoin, often have a core functionality tied to transaction facilitation, while tokens can serve multiple roles, from governance to providing access to services. Their sheer variety allows for more tailored solutions, yet it may confuse newcomers as they navigate the functionalities of the different categories of cryptocurrencies.

Stablecoins

Purpose and Functionality

Stablecoins are designed to maintain a stable value, typically pegged to a traditional currency like the US Dollar. This key characteristic makes them a beneficial choice for those looking to reduce the volatility traditionally associated with cryptocurrencies. For example, tethering a stablecoin to fiat helps to maintain user confidence, making it easier to represent value during trading. One unique feature is how stablecoins facilitate transactions across exchanges without losing value, an aspect paramount for traders and investors. However, issues arise regarding their actual backing and transparency, prompting discussions about regulatory frameworks.

Popular Stablecoins

Some of the popular stablecoins include Tether (USDT) and USD Coin (USDC). Their widespread adoption is reflected in the daily trading volumes they exhibit on exchanges. Such stablecoins serve not just as a buffer against volatility, but as essential tools for trading and remittances globally. Nonetheless, the very structure that provides stability also raises inquiries concerning liquidity and the solvency of the reserves backing these digital coins.

Bitcoin

Overview and Historical Significance

Bitcoin is the original cryptocurrency, introduced in 2009 by an anonymous figure known as Satoshi Nakamoto. It has carved a name for itself as digital gold due to its decentralized nature and limited supply, capped at 21 million coins. Its historical significance is immense; it marked the beginning of a financial revolution, enabling peer-to-peer transactions without the need for intermediaries.

The unique feature of Bitcoin is its proof-of-work consensus mechanism, which makes the network secure but also energy-intensive. This trait has both advocates and critics. Proponents often extol its security and resistance to censorship, while detractors point to potential environmental concerns associated with energy use.

Technological Insights

Technological insights into Bitcoin reveal how its blockchain technology underpins its operations. This decentralized ledger records all transactions transparently, securing the network and preventing fraud. One might argue that the proof-of-work system, while providing resilience, comes with vulnerabilitiesβ€”like susceptibility to a 51% attack.

Another intriguing aspect is the Lightning Network, a second-layer solution built to facilitate quicker transactions. It offers a potential solution to Bitcoin's scalability issues, but its adoption and implementation still see hurdles that need addressing.

Ethereum

Smart Contracts Explained

Ethereum takes the crown for introducing smart contracts to the blockchain world. These self-executing contracts facilitate transactions automatically when conditions are met, allowing for unprecedented levels of trust and efficiency in digital agreements. Their rise has significantly influenced sectors beyond finances, such as supply chain and real estate, enhancing transparency within these industries.

However, smart contracts also face challenges, such as security vulnerabilitiesβ€”flaws in the code can lead to exploits. Moreover, scalability has been an issue, but Ethereum 2.0 aims to address these with a shift towards proof-of-stake, which would drastically reduce energy use compared to its current model.

Development Ecosystem

The development ecosystem around Ethereum is vast, housing numerous decentralized applications (dApps) and projects built using its technology. This thriving environment attracts developers who are looking to innovate. These innovations can pave the way for various use cases, such as decentralized finance (DeFi) and non-fungible tokens (NFTs).

Nevertheless, this ecosystem is not without risks. The sheer volume of projects introduces a fair bit of noise, and discerning which projects offer real value requires careful consideration. Moreover, the potential for competition from other blockchain platforms continues to loom large.

Cardano

Unique Features

Cardano stands out due to its scholarly approach to cryptocurrency development. Founded on peer-reviewed research, it implements a proof-of-stake system that reduces energy consumption considerably. The unique feature of its layered architecture separates the settlement and computation layers, enhancing scalability and flexibility.

This thoughtful design, while innovative, also brings skepticism from traditionalists who question its real-world applicability amidst a fast-evolving crypto sector.

Market Position

Cardano's market position reflects its ambition to carve out a niche in areas like academic partnerships and the implementation of governance features. It's seen as a contender to Ethereum, presenting alternatives that may take time to realize fully in the competitive landscape.

However, despite its promise, challenges such as slow implementation of features and need for widespread developer adoption remain hurdles that can affect its market status.

Notable Projects to Watch

Among the many emerging cryptocurrencies, some projects stand out due to their unique offerings and potential for significant impact. Here are a few notable initiatives:

  1. Solana (SOL): Known for its lightning-fast transaction speeds, Solana is gaining traction within the DeFi space and NFT marketplaces, providing an attractive option for developers.
  2. Polkadot (DOT): Polkadot aims to enable different blockchains to transfer messages and value in a trust-free fashion; its unique mechanism is getting attention for its utility in the broader ecosystem.
  3. Chainlink (LINK): This project is creating a bridge between smart contracts and real-world data, enhancing the functionality of decentralized applications and making data accessible.
  4. Avalanche (AVAX): With its focus on customizability and quick transaction speeds, Avalanche is appealing to developers looking to create tailored decentralized applications.

These projects not only exemplify the potential of emerging cryptocurrencies but also offer insights into where innovations could lead the industry in the future.

Blockchain Technology

Distributed Ledger Technology

Distributed Ledger Technology, often abbreviated as DLT, is a foundational aspect of blockchain that revolutionizes data storage and sharing. Unlike traditional ledgers, DLT enables multiple copies of data to be stored across a network of computers, ensuring more reliability and transparency. The most significant characteristic of DLT is its decentralization, which eliminates the need for a central authority. This quality acts like a double-edged sword; while it enhances security and reduces fraud, it also poses challenges regarding governance and accountability.

The unique feature of DLT lies in its ability to update records in real-time, providing instantaneous data verification. This advantage is pivotal for applications ranging from financial transactions to supply chain management. However, as with any technology, there are disadvantages. The complexity of implementing DLT can be daunting, and the energy consumption associated with some blockchain implementations has raised eyebrows.

Smart Contracts and Their Impact

Smart contracts are another groundbreaking innovation linked to blockchain technology. They can be thought of as self-executing contracts with the terms directly written into code. This functionality simplifies various transactions, as it ensures that agreements are automatically enforced without needing intermediaries. The critical trait of smart contracts is their programmability, allowing developers to create a wide range of applications on platforms like Ethereum.

One of the unique features of smart contracts is their trustless nature, meaning parties can engage in transactions without knowing each other, thanks to the code's inherent security. This aspect fosters greater efficiency in completing deals. However, the robustness of the code can be a double-edged sword. If there's a flaw or vulnerability in the code, it becomes an inviting target for hackers, which has led to significant losses in some high-profile cases.

Decentralized Finance

Peer-to-Peer Exchanges

Peer-to-Peer (P2P) exchanges have emerged as a novel way for individuals to trade cryptocurrencies directly without relying on centralized platforms. The main advantage of these exchanges is the autonomy they offer users, allowing for transactions without third parties. This model potentially lowers fees and allows for greater privacy.

A distinctive feature of P2P exchanges is their ability to facilitate cross-border transactions effortlessly. Thus, users from different countries can interact and trade without worrying about centralized regulations. However, the absence of intermediaries also brings risks. Users may face fraud if proper precautions are not taken, and the decentralized nature can create hurdles in dispute resolution.

Lending Platforms

Lending platforms within decentralized finance, or DeFi, allow users to lend and borrow cryptocurrencies directly from one another, facilitated by smart contracts. This advancement enables individuals to earn interest on their assets or access cryptocurrencies without traditional credit checks. One of the notable characteristics is the transparency in lending terms, which are laid out openly on the blockchain.

The unique aspect of these platforms is their liquidity pools, which enhance the experience for borrowers and lenders alike. However, there are risks, particularly concerning the volatility of cryptocurrency prices, which can affect the value of collateralized loans and potentially result in liquidation if market conditions sour.

Investment Strategies

Long-Term Holding vs Trading

When it comes to investing in cryptocurrency, one of the most fundamental choices is between long-term holding and trading. Long-term holding, often referred to as "HODLing," is the strategy of buying and then holding onto cryptocurrencies for an extended duration, regardless of market fluctuations.

The key characteristic of this approach is its emphasis on patience. Many investors believe that crypto assets will appreciate in value over time, mirroring traditional investments like real estate or stocks. This strategy has proven effective for many, especially with prominent cryptocurrencies like Bitcoin, which has historically shown long-term price appreciation versus its short-term volatility.

Infographic on the purposes of different digital currencies
Infographic on the purposes of different digital currencies

However, while long-term holding can be seen as a less stressful method, it also bears its own set of risks. If an investor misjudges market trends or if the chosen currency falters, they could end up locking in losses that aren’t easily recovered. On the other hand, trading requires much more effort and knowledge as it involves frequent buying and selling, often in shorter time frames, to take advantage of price volatility.

Risk Management Techniques

Risk management is a crucial aspect of cryptocurrency investing. Given the unpredictable nature of the market, employing risk management techniques can help safeguard portfolios against considerable losses. One popular method is the stop-loss order, which allows investors to set a predetermined exit point for their position if the market moves against them.

The key characteristic of effective risk management is that it minimizes emotional decision-making. Investors, especially novices, are often swayed by emotional highs and lows. By employing specific techniques, they're better positioned to withstand the market's inevitable ups and downs, thus preserving capital.

However, no strategy is without flaws. Automated systems like stop-loss orders may execute trades at less favorable prices during rapid market downturns. Additionally, excessive risk management can sometimes stifle potential gains, especially if an investor is overly cautious.

Market Analysis Tools

To successfully navigate the cryptocurrency market, understanding and utilizing market analysis tools is pivotal. These tools help investors dissect data and trends, guiding them toward informed decisions.

Technical Analysis Overview

Technical analysis revolves around studying price movements and trading volumes to forecast future price actions. It's a widely adopted strategy as it helps investors recognize patterns in price charts, aiding them in making educated guesses about where the market might be headed next.

The key characteristic of technical analysis is its reliance on historical dataβ€”essentially, the past behavior of assets can often hint at future performance. With tools like Moving Averages or the Relative Strength Index, even novice investors can gauge potential entry and exit points.

However, while technical analysis is valuable, it does have its limitations. Historical patterns may not always repeat themselves, particularly in the highly volatile crypto space. Market sentiment, regulatory news, and external events can also lead to abrupt price movements that technical studies may not anticipate.

Fundamental Analysis Essentials

Fundamental analysis provides a different lens. It assesses the intrinsic value of a cryptocurrency based on various parameters like the team behind the project, technology, market needs, and adoption rates. By gauging these factors, investors can make more informed decisions about the long-term viability of a cryptocurrency.

The key characteristic of fundamental analysis is its focus on the "why" behind a cryptocurrency's value. Investing in projects that solve real-world problems or that are backed by experienced teams tends to be a more stable bet.

Yet, just like technical analysis, fundamental analysis has its challenges. Investors might focus too heavily on hype surrounding a project and overlook red flags, leading to suboptimal investment choices.

Global Regulatory Perspectives

United States

In the United States, the regulatory framework for cryptocurrencies is multifaceted and quite dynamic. One of the defining characteristics here is the approach taken by the Securities and Exchange Commission (SEC). Their mandate emphasizes protecting investors and maintaining fair markets. A key feature of the U.S. system is the application of existing laws to cryptocurrencies, categorizing many of them as securities. This approach allows clarity but can also create challenges for new projects looking to navigate registration and compliance.

The benefit of this regulatory oversight is that it aims to prevent fraud and scams in the crypto space, which has been an ongoing concern. However, the drawback is the potential for stifling innovation due to heavy compliance burdens. For startups keen on raising funds via token offerings, the distillation of legal jargon can be daunting. Therefore, while the U.S. offers a structured field of play, it often poses barriers that could limit entrants.

European Union

The European Union's regulatory approach integrates a balanced view towards innovation in the cryptocurrency space while also ensuring consumer protection. The key aspect here lies in the EU's proposed Markets in Crypto-Assets Regulation (MiCA), which aims to create a comprehensive regulatory framework across all member states. This initiative seeks to facilitate legal clarity, paving the way for companies to operate across borders without complex legal entanglements.

A unique characteristic of the EU approach is its strong focus on environmental sustainability, especially in light of recent discussions on the ecological impact of cryptocurrency mining. This emphasis underscores an understanding that regulations should also promote societal values. While the regulatory uniformity could tremendously benefit operators in the region, concerns about stringent regulations potentially discouraging innovation remain prevalent.

Asia

Asian markets present a diverse tapestry of regulatory perspectives when it comes to cryptocurrencies. For instance, countries like Japan exhibit a forward-thinking approach. Japan was one of the first countries to recognize Bitcoin as a legal payment method, reflecting a progressive attitude that benefits its economy by welcoming blockchain innovation. Such legal recognition provides a safe environment for businesses and traders alike.

However, not all Asian nations follow suit. Countries like China have taken a starkly contrasting stance by imposing strict regulations and bans on cryptocurrency transactions and Initial Coin Offerings (ICOs). This creates a diverse regulatory environment across the continent β€” from supportive frameworks in Japan to stringent prohibitions in China. The variation poses both opportunities and challenges that make the Asian market a complex but intriguing area of interest for investors.
